Uncut and in Conversation with - Simon Halliday, co-founder of The Sporting Wine Club
Simon Halliday is a well known England Rugby legend, the co-founder of The Sporting Wine Club and a long time friend of EP Business in Hospitality.
In an interesting and candid interview, Simon talks about his business which all started from his special relationship with Springbok rugby legend Schalk Burger, the incredible wines which the Burger family produce in South Africa and Simon's desire to import them to the UK. Since then he has added to his impressive wine offering which include wines from estates owned by Lionel Messi, Ian Botham and Bob Willis, Sir Nick Faldo to mention a few as well as whiskey from Sir Gareth Edwards to gin from Doddie Weir and Michael Vaughan.
As Chairman of European Club Rugby, Simon talks of the difficulties currently being experienced and the desire from both spectators and players for sport to return to stadia as sport is such a large part of our lives and communities.
With the hospitality industry experiencing difficult times at present, Simon is a firm believer that by supporting suppliers and focusing on relationships, we can get through this and thrive together once again. As an entrepreneur he firmly believes that businesses need to focus on their USP's and make the most of their differentials as it will be important to stand out and give value as we come out of this difficult time.
As a father of a young family with their 3rd child Joey being born 2 days ago, Simon talks of his lockdown experience and how this period of time has changed his thinking and behaviours, both personally and in business.
